Posting in the Magento forums has been disabled pending the implementation of a new and improved forum solution which should better serve the community.

For new questions please post at magento.stackexchange.com, the community-run support site for the Magento community. We will be providing updates on the new forum solution soon. For questions or concerns please email community@magento.com.

Magento Forum

Extensions entwickeln? Wie fange ich an? 
 
PegasusDO
Jr. Member
 
Total Posts:  3
Joined:  2008-04-01
Dortmund
 

Hallo
ich habe ein wahrscheinlich triviales Problem, komme aber trotzdem nicht weiter…

Ich möchte gerne (auch mehrere) Extensions schreiben, weiß aber nicht, wie ich anfangen soll.
Klar ist mir, dass ich von den vorhanden Klassen erben und dort Funktionen überschreiben kann.
Zusätzlich bin ich auch in der Lage passende weitere Klassen anzulegen oder zu nutzen.
Was mir allerdings noch Kopfschmerzen bereitet sind folgende Fragen:

- Wie teile ich dem Magento-System mit, dass es meine Klassen benutzen soll und nicht die eigenen Klassen ?
- Wie ist eine sinnvolle Dateistruktur? Was für Coding-Standards gelten hier? Bzw. welche sollte man verwenden?
- Gibt es eine Methode, die einem eine Art Grundgerüst für eine Erweiterung ausspuckt? (vielleicht ähnlich zu Typo3?)

Vielen Dank für Eure Hilfe

Tobias

 
Magento Community Magento Community
Magento Community
Magento Community
 
jan212
Guru
 
Avatar
Total Posts:  407
Joined:  2008-01-03
 

Hallo,

ich greife da nicht auf Erfahrung zurück, der richtige Ansprechpartner ist m-zentrale hier aus dem Forum…

So grob: hast du dir mal im BE die Package Extension Geschichte angeguckt?
http://www.magentocommerce.com/wiki/groups/174/changing_and_customizing_magento_code
http://www.magentocommerce.com/wiki/doc/magento-architecture
http://www.magentocommerce.com/wiki/packaging_a_magento_extension
http://www.magentocommerce.com/wiki/how_to_create_an_admin_form_module

 
Magento Community Magento Community
Magento Community
Magento Community
Magento Community
Magento Community
Back to top